The rotational and deformation properties of superdeformed fission isomers in
the $A\sim 240$ mass region have been investigated within the framework of the
cranked relativistic Hartree-Bogoliubov theory. The dependence of the results
of the calculations on the parametrization of the RMF Lagrangian has been
studied. The rotational properties are best described by the NL1 force.
